Output 3e89f8d9cd285c98d71d72d79d786bc27ae9edbea1ddff254abf0fd9c7f9523c:15

value
173203388
script pubkey
OP_0 OP_PUSHBYTES_32 576f81fc8e98aac0899fd186acc3a17421d4256a2ca4a07fe59ccacfb5fbe8ab
address
bc1q2ahcrlywnz4vpzvl6xr2esapwssagft29jj2qll9nn9vld0maz4sdlgv5g
transaction
3e89f8d9cd285c98d71d72d79d786bc27ae9edbea1ddff254abf0fd9c7f9523c
spent
true